"30,000 Americans have their lives cut short by guns"<p>To put it in perspective (<a href="http://www.cdc.gov/nchs/fastats/deaths.htm" rel="nofollow">http://www.cdc.gov/nchs/fastats/deaths.htm</a>):<p><pre><code> Heart disease: 611,105
Cancer: 584,881
Chronic lower respiratory diseases: 149,205
Accidents (unintentional injuries): 130,557
Stroke (cerebrovascular diseases): 128,978
Alzheimer's disease: 84,767
Diabetes: 75,578
Influenza and Pneumonia: 56,979
Nephritis, nephrotic syndrome, and nephrosis: 47,112
Intentional self-harm (suicide): 41,149
</code></pre>
Note that Accidents or Unintentional Injuries include (<a href="http://www.cdc.gov/nchs/fastats/accidental-injury.htm" rel="nofollow">http://www.cdc.gov/nchs/fastats/accidental-injury.htm</a>)<p><pre><code> Unintentional fall deaths: 30,208
Motor vehicle traffic deaths: 33,804
Unintentional poisoning deaths: 38,851
</code></pre>
